ClippingNode Doesn't Work With Alpha on Some Specific Devices with Android 9?

Have same issue with devices on Snapdragon 425/Adreno 308, but not on all of them and in some cases it may appear after android update. In case of Samsung J4+ the issue appeared after android updated from 8 to 9, but in case of Samsung SM-T387AA (Samsung Galaxy Tab A 8.0 2018) it presents on both android 8 and 9.

Tried cocos2d-x V3.17.2 and V4 to see if there will be any difference but results are the same. Don’t know if it would be of any help but here are screenshots from cocos tests which are failed to work correctly.

@zhangxm I think it is discard is not working in shader